Output 53c10517bc2c6a6c88239d778a0d8c66e4ebf2a46086fcbbb9abc8122ca87596:0

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a9b38198b0b1625e2d01984ea2333db02daf07 OP_EQUAL
address
352sYVh2dFbLHr4Nb2dLUtKqYsYt3dEWxh
transaction
53c10517bc2c6a6c88239d778a0d8c66e4ebf2a46086fcbbb9abc8122ca87596
spent
true